How Life Works Here
Quarry Yard is located in Nuneaton and Bedworth, near Nuneaton, Warwickshire. Crime rates are above average, with 205 incidents recorded in 12 months. Anti-social behaviour is the most frequent category. Violent offences make up 45% of reports.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. The nearest transport stop is 71m away (bus). Rail links may require a connecting journey. Properties here change hands infrequently. Rented accommodation predominates. There are 7 schools within 2 km, 6 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. The nearest school is just 404m away. Note that above-average crime in the area may offset the school accessibility for families. Overall, this street scores 42 out of 100 for liveability, in the lower quartile for its district.
